12:26 MSG
逐节对照
  • The Message - But then Jeroboam thought, “It won’t be long before the kingdom is reunited under David. As soon as these people resume worship at The Temple of God in Jerusalem, they’ll start thinking of Rehoboam king of Judah as their ruler. They’ll then kill me and go back to King Rehoboam.”
  • 新标点和合本 - 耶罗波安心里说:“恐怕这国仍归大卫家;
  • 和合本2010(上帝版-简体) - 耶罗波安心里说:“现在,这国恐怕仍会归大卫家;
  • 和合本2010(神版-简体) - 耶罗波安心里说:“现在,这国恐怕仍会归大卫家;
  • 当代译本 - 他心想:“国权恐怕会重归大卫家。
  • 圣经新译本 - 耶罗波安心里说:“现在这国仍然要归回大卫家。
  • 中文标准译本 - 耶罗波安心里说:“恐怕这王国重归大卫家:
  • 现代标点和合本 - 耶罗波安心里说:“恐怕这国仍归大卫家。
  • 和合本(拼音版) - 耶罗波安心里说,恐怕这国仍归大卫家。
  • New International Version - Jeroboam thought to himself, “The kingdom will now likely revert to the house of David.
  • New International Reader's Version - Jeroboam thought, “My kingdom still isn’t secure. It could very easily go back to the royal family of David.
  • English Standard Version - And Jeroboam said in his heart, “Now the kingdom will turn back to the house of David.
  • New Living Translation - Jeroboam thought to himself, “Unless I am careful, the kingdom will return to the dynasty of David.
  • Christian Standard Bible - Jeroboam said to himself, “The kingdom might now return to the house of David.
  • New American Standard Bible - And Jeroboam said in his heart, “Now the kingdom will return to the house of David.
  • New King James Version - And Jeroboam said in his heart, “Now the kingdom may return to the house of David:
  • Amplified Bible - Jeroboam [doubted God’s promise to him and] said in his heart, “Now the kingdom will return to the house of David.
  • American Standard Version - And Jeroboam said in his heart, Now will the kingdom return to the house of David:
  • King James Version - And Jeroboam said in his heart, Now shall the kingdom return to the house of David:
  • New English Translation - Jeroboam then thought to himself: “Now the Davidic dynasty could regain the kingdom.
  • World English Bible - Jeroboam said in his heart, “Now the kingdom will return to David’s house.
